Hi Dave, > Try logging how Outlook Express does it. Thanks for the tip. Hotmail is responding with appropriate encoding. When reading a chinese mail it uses the big5 encoding (Taiwan) <?xml version="1.0" encoding="big5"?> So it does not uses Windows-1252 only, and that's logical. Now the big question is : how comes it replied with big5 ? What was special in the request ? Well, nothing..... It was a standard request : HTTPMAIL: 04:08:29 [tx] PROPFIND http://bay2.oe.hotmail.com/cgi-bin/hmdata/fa...@ho.../folders/ACTIVE / <?xml version="1.0"?> <D:propfind xmlns:D="DAV:" xmlns:hm="urn:schemas:httpmail:" xmlns:m="urn:schemas:mailheader:"> <D:prop> <D:isfolder/> <hm:read/> <m:hasattachment/> <m:to/> <m:from/> <m:subject/> <m:date/> <D:getcontentlength/> </D:prop> </D:propfind> So I don't get it...
